mirror of
https://github.com/bellard/quickjs.git
synced 2026-03-31 12:18:01 +00:00
call js_std_free_handlers() in the code generated by qjsc (github issue #96)
This commit is contained in:
parent
e9290401ce
commit
9b587c461b
7
Makefile
7
Makefile
@ -155,10 +155,9 @@ endif
|
||||
|
||||
# examples
|
||||
ifeq ($(CROSS_PREFIX),)
|
||||
ifdef CONFIG_ASAN
|
||||
PROGS+=
|
||||
else
|
||||
PROGS+=examples/hello examples/hello_module examples/test_fib
|
||||
PROGS+=examples/hello
|
||||
ifndef CONFIG_ASAN
|
||||
PROGS+=examples/hello_module examples/test_fib
|
||||
ifndef CONFIG_DARWIN
|
||||
PROGS+=examples/fib.so examples/point.so
|
||||
endif
|
||||
|
||||
1
qjsc.c
1
qjsc.c
@ -330,6 +330,7 @@ static const char main_c_template1[] =
|
||||
|
||||
static const char main_c_template2[] =
|
||||
" js_std_loop(ctx);\n"
|
||||
" js_std_free_handlers(rt);\n"
|
||||
" JS_FreeContext(ctx);\n"
|
||||
" JS_FreeRuntime(rt);\n"
|
||||
" return 0;\n"
|
||||
|
||||
Loading…
Reference in New Issue
Block a user